The word "borax" typically refers to a naturally occurring mineral, sodium borate. So, is this common household item worthy of capitalization? The short answer is: generally, no. "Borax" is considered a common noun when referring to the generic substance. However, like many words in the English language, context is king.

The capitalization of "borax" becomes a bit more nuanced when we consider brand names. If "Borax" is part of a specific product's trademarked name, like "20 Mule Team Borax," then it functions as a proper noun and should be capitalized. This distinction is crucial for clear communication and respecting intellectual property rights.

One key aspect of proper noun usage is distinction. Proper nouns identify specific entities, while common nouns refer to general categories. The term "borax," when used to describe the chemical compound, doesn't pinpoint a specific, unique entity. Therefore, lowercase is appropriate.

Let's explore some examples: "I added borax to my laundry detergent." Here, "borax" describes the general substance. Conversely, "I bought 20 Mule Team Borax." In this case, "Borax" is part of a specific brand name and is therefore capitalized.
